The Sewage Water Extraction Process: What to Expect

Our team follows a meticulous process to ensure your home is restored to its original condition. We understand that every minute counts, which is why we’ll work efficiently to reduce downtime and get you back to normal as soon as possible. Here’s an overview of what you can expect from our process:

Step 1: Assessment and Containment

We’ll arrive on-site to assess the damage and contain the sewage water to prevent further spread. Our team will use specialized equipment to pump out the water and prevent further damage. Within 60 minutes, we’ll have the area contained and ready for extraction.

Step 2: Extraction and Removal

Our crew will use powerful pumps and vacuums to extract the sewage water and remove it from your property. We’ll work efficiently to reduce downtime and get you back to normal as soon as possible.

Step 3: Disinfection and Decontamination

After the extraction process, we’ll disinfect and decontaminate the area to ensure your home is safe and healthy again. Our team will use specialized equipment to remove any remaining bacteria, viruses, and other contaminants.

Step 4: Drying and Dehumidification

Finally, we’ll use industrial-strength fans and dehumidifiers to dry out the area and prevent further moisture damage. Our team will work tirelessly to ensure your home is completely dry and free of moisture.

Sewage Water Extraction Cost In Renton, WA

The cost of sewage water extraction can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Renton, WA. Our team will work with you to provide a free estimate and ensure you get the best possible price for the job. Here’s a breakdown of typical costs for sewage water extraction services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Initial Assessment and Containment $500 – $2,500 The severity of the damage and the size of the affected area.
Extraction and Removal $2,000 – $10,000 The amount of water involved and the difficulty of access.
Disinfection and Decontamination $1,000 – $5,000 The level of contamination and the size of the affected area.
Drying and Dehumidification $1,500 – $7,500 The size of the affected area and the level of moisture involved.
Repair and Replacement $3,000 – $15,000 The extent of the damage and the materials required for repair.
Insurance Claims and Documentation $500 – $2,000 The complexity of the claims process and the amount of documentation required.

Keep in mind that these estimates are based on typical costs and can vary depending on your specific situation. Our team will work with you to provide a customized estimate and ensure you get the best possible price for the job.
